Output 95312944a9448d95a3b8b117e02d2353e8f99f659cb96ad5c04ea405cdc158ed:1

value
351320
script pubkey
OP_0 OP_PUSHBYTES_20 34c10530eb9dee96afc15a49da64fe8ceac11035
address
ltc1qxnqs2v8tnhhfdt7ptfya5e873n4vzyp4tg9hju
transaction
95312944a9448d95a3b8b117e02d2353e8f99f659cb96ad5c04ea405cdc158ed
spent
true